Version Text
Hebrew רומו מעט ואיננו והמכו ככל יקפצון וכראש שבלת ימלו׃
Greek πολλους γαρ εκακωσεν το υψωμα αυτου εμαρανθη δε ωσπερ μολοχη εν καυματι η ωσπερ σταχυς απο καλαμης αυτοματος
Latin Elevati sunt ad modicum, et non subsistent : et humiliabuntur sicut omnia, et auferentur, et sicut summitates spicarum conterentur.
KJV They are exalted for a little while, but are gone and brought low; they are taken out of the way as all other, and cut off as the tops of the ears of corn.
WEB They are exalted; yet a little while, and they are gone. Yes, they are brought low, they are taken out of the way as all others, and are cut off as the tops of the ears of grain.
